Tashkent, Uzbekistan (UzDaily.com) -- French Embassy in Uzbekistan and French Institute in Uzbekistan in cooperation with Fund Forum will organize retrospective show of films of French director Jacques Tati.
The retrospective show will present the best films of the director and actor of 1950-1970s. In particular, Tashkent citizens and guests can watch Jour de fête (1949), Les Vacances de Monsieur Hulot (1953), Mon Oncle (1958), Play Time (1967), Trafic (1971) and Parade (1974).
Jacques Tati (born Jacques Tatischeff; born 9 October 1907 in Le Pecq, Yvelines, France – died 5 November 1982) was a French filmmaker.
Throughout his long career he worked as a comic actor, writer, and director. In a poll conducted by Entertainment Weekly of the Greatest Movie Directors Tati was voted the 46th greatest of all time.
With only six feature-length films to his credit as director, he directed fewer films than any other director on this list of 50
